Photo Ref Caption WOM26.1 Species-rich grassland with abundant knapweed WOM26.2 Species-poor grassland WOM26.3 Area of marshy grassland and tall ruderals WOM26.4 Large stand of Japanese knotweed WOM26.5 Seasonally wet area – Target Note 2 WOM26.6 Improved grassland 4 FURTHER INFORMATION Brief Site Description The site comprises three linked fields grazed by horses and a separate field of unimproved grassland. The field closest to Lundhill Road includes a species-rich bank along the western and eastern edges – the rest of the field is less diverse. The middle field consists of species-poor grassland. The third field includes scattered scrub and an area of marshy grassland adjacent to a drain. The improved grassland is dominated by perennial rye-grass. It has a hawthorn and blackthorn hedge along the northern boundary and a small section of species-rich hedge to the east. Additional comments / information Figure 1 shows the Phase 1 Habitat map for the site. Figure 2 shows the areas with significant ecological value. Japanese knotweed was recorded at the site – this must be eradicated before any development takes place. With reference to the data search, no significant issues for protected or priority species have arisen for this site.

Site Description
The site is located to the south-east of Wombwell. It consists of a series of four adjacent fields. There is housing directly north, with farm buildings and a large pond to the south. A section of Barnsley Canal is to the south-east, with the Dearne Valley Parkway behind. Lundhill Road is to the east.
The three fields closest to Lundhill Road are grazed by horses and are linked by open gateways. In the field adjacent to the road a slight bank runs along the southern edge, leading down to a track. This area is species-rich, supporting a high percentage of herbs, including abundant common knapweed (Centaurea nigra), frequent birdsfoot trefoil (Lotus corniculatus), red clover (Trifolium pratense) and ribwort plantain (Plantago lanceolata). There are a variety of grasses, including crested dogstail (Cynosaurus cristatus), sweet vernal grass (Anthoxanthum odoratum), common bent (Agrostis capillaris) and Yorkshire fog (Holcus lanatus). The rest of the field and the adjacent field to the east have a higher percentage of grasses, with frequent false oat-grass (Arrhenatherum elatius) and creeping thistle (Cirsium arvense).
The third field is the smallest. It contains scattered hawthorn (Crataegus monogyna), rose (Rosa sp.) and bramble (Rubus fruticosus) scrub to the east. A drain runs along the southern edge of this field and is surrounded by an area of marshy grassland. This area contains small pools of standing water, some of which show ochre pollution. Species in this area include great willowherb (Epilobium hirsutum), soft rush (Juncus effusus), meadowsweet (Filipendula ulmaria), hard rush (Juncus inflexus), creeping buttercup (Ranunculus repens) and greater birdsfoot trefoil (Lotus pedunculatus). There is some bulrush (Typha latifolia) close to the drain and a few willow (Salix sp) saplings. Along the edge of the drain are tall crack willow trees (Salix fragilis).
The final meadow to the east is accessed from Grantley Close, it cannot be reached through the adjacent fields. It supports improved grassland dominated by perennial rye-grass (Lolium perenne). There is a large stand of Japanese knotweed (Fallopia japonica) to the west of the field. A hedge follows part of the northern boundary. Hawthorn is the main species, but there is also frequent blackthorn (Prunus spinosa) and a small amount of hazel (Corylus avellana). Along boundary with the canal there is scattered scrub and in the eastern corner there is a small area that appears to flood on a seasonal basis, though was dry at the time of the survey. It includes bulrush, great willowherb and some crack willow seedlings. Along the short eastern boundary is a species-rich garden hedge. It is thick and well maintained and includes holly (Ilex aquifolium), hawthorn, blackthorn, elder (Sambucus nigra) and hazel.

H70 Lane East of Lundhill Road Wombwell Archaeology : Green Setting : Green – No Adverse Impact Contribution to setting of Lundhill Farm – Low. The allocation site is in excess of 500m from listed
buildings to the south west at Lundhill Farm on Beech House Road. Development at H70 would be
visually subsumed into wider developed landscape background. Additionally Dearne Valley Parkway
in between.
